Subject: [PATCH 3/5] of: property: add support for fwnode_device_is_reserved()
Date: Thu, 21 Oct 2021 19:00:30 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20211022020032.26980-4-zev@bewilderbeest.net>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20211022020032.26980-1-zev@bewilderbeest.net>

This is just a simple pass-through to of_device_is_reserved().

Signed-off-by: Zev Weiss <zev@bewilderbeest.net>
---
 drivers/of/property.c | 6 ++++++
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/of/property.c b/drivers/of/property.c
index a3483484a5a2..67a8cb7ac462 100644
--- a/drivers/of/property.c
+++ b/drivers/of/property.c
@@ -872,6 +872,11 @@ static bool of_fwnode_device_is_available(const struct fwnode_handle *fwnode)
 	return of_device_is_available(to_of_node(fwnode));
 }
 
+static bool of_fwnode_device_is_reserved(const struct fwnode_handle *fwnode)
+{
+	return of_device_is_reserved(to_of_node(fwnode));
+}
+
 static bool of_fwnode_property_present(const struct fwnode_handle *fwnode,
 				       const char *propname)
 {
@@ -1458,6 +1463,7 @@ const struct fwnode_operations of_fwnode_ops = {
 	.get = of_fwnode_get,
 	.put = of_fwnode_put,
 	.device_is_available = of_fwnode_device_is_available,
+	.device_is_reserved = of_fwnode_device_is_reserved,
 	.device_get_match_data = of_fwnode_device_get_match_data,
 	.property_present = of_fwnode_property_present,
 	.property_read_int_array = of_fwnode_property_read_int_array,
